Kuby’s

Wild Game Processor in Dallas - 0.67 mi

If you're looking for an establishment with a rich history and a passion for high-quality wild game products, you have to check out Kuby's Wild Game Processing! Their commitment to using fresh, high-quality ingredients and expert processing techniques ensures that every product they offer is made with care and attention to detail. Their history dates back to 1728, when Friedrich Kuby began making venison sausage in Kaiserslautern, Germany. Nearly three centuries later, Karl Junior continues the family tradition with Kuby's Wild Game Processing. Good Local Markets (Lakewood Village)

Farmers Market in Dallas - 1.72 mi

Good Local Markets is dedicated to showcasing all local produce, meats and eggs, bread and pastries, pickles, jams and specialty foods as well as local artisans with clothes, soaps, and more. Good Local staff also visit each farm and ranch, making sure that what is being sold at the market is grown locally. You will "really" enjoy buying at this market. You can also "DOUBLE THE VALUE of SNAP Dollars at the farmers market". "Anyone with Lonestar cards/EBT benefits can get their dollars matched up to $20 in additional free funds for fresh produce". They also accept "cash and card!" You can also check out their social media page and website for more updates. This Good Local Market is located at 6434 E Mockingbird Ln.
